Etymology
Derived from the siSwati words non (mother of) and jabulo (joy).
Linguistic family: Niger-Congo > Atlantic-Congo > Volta-Congo > Benue-Congo > Bantu > Southern Bantu > Nguni
Cultural context
In Eswatini, names are often chosen based on the circumstances of the child’s birth or the aspirations of the parents. ‘Nonjabulo’ reflects the joy and happiness surrounding the child’s arrival.
Symbolism
The name symbolises the joy and happiness that the child brings to the family and community.
